摘要
为了快速测定菜籽粕中的中、酸性洗涤纤维,对73个不同地区的菜籽粕样品进行了傅立叶近红外光谱扫描以及中、酸性洗涤纤维的化学测定,根据光谱与化学值利用偏最小二乘法建立傅立叶近红外的预测模型,并对模型进行评价。结果表明,NDF和ADF的决定系数分别为97.03和95.57,矫正标准差分别为0.95和1.17。模型的准确度较好,外部检验后真值与化学值接近,说明该模型适合快速预测菜籽粕的中、酸性洗涤纤维的含量。
In order to determine NDF and ADF in vegetable seed tablet rapidly,a predicting model of ADF and NDF,based on the data of NIR near infrared spectrum and chemically determined cellulose content of 73 samples,was established with the partial least square(PLS)statistic method. The parametersand predictive efects of the model were evaluated,the determination eoemcient of NDF and ADF in the model Was 97.03 and 95.57 respectively, rmscev was 0.95 and 1.17 respectively, the tuer value and predicted value are approximation after external part check.The model is suitable for prediction of the NDF and ADF in short time.
